The Pennsylvania Historical and Museum Commission consists of the Secretary of Education, or his designee; nine residents of the Commonwealth appointed by the Governor with the advice and consent of a majority of the members elected to the Senate; and four members of the General Assembly, or their designees, two from the Senate, one of whom is appointed by the President pro tempore and one by the Minority Leader, and two from the House of Representatives, one of whom is appointed by the Speaker and one by the Minority Leader.
